contact1 · The Zr + 1% Nb alloy of type N-1 E-110 is used for fuel element claddings, the Zr + 2.5% Nb alloy of type E-125 is applied for tubes of assembly channels. The cladding material for the new 17×17 fuel

contact: Oxidation behavior of Zr-10Nb-10Ti and Zr-10Nb-20Ti (compositions are in atomic percent) alloys has been investigated in air between 300 and 700°C. Higher Ti content in the alloy enhances the oxidation resistance.
